What You’ll Need
Key Ingredients
-
Gin
- The star of the show, gin brings a complex herbal and botanical flavor profile that serves as the backbone of the Allen Cocktail. Choose a quality gin to elevate your drink.
-
Lemon Juice
- Freshly squeezed lemon juice adds a bright and zesty acidity that perfectly balances the sweetness of the drink. Avoid bottled lemon juice for the best flavor.
-
Maraschino Cherry
- This sweet and colorful cherry not only serves as a delightful garnish but also infuses a hint of sweetness that complements the gin and lemon juice beautifully.
-
Ice
- While not a primary ingredient, ice is essential for shaking the cocktail to the perfect chill and dilution, ensuring a refreshing sip with every taste.

Tips for Substitutions and Variations
While the traditional Allen Cocktail is delicious as is, you can easily customize it based on your preferences or what you have on hand. Here are a few ideas:
-
Gin Variations: Experiment with different types of gin—try a floral gin for a more aromatic flavor or a citrus-forward one for an extra zesty kick.
-
Sweetness Levels: If you enjoy a sweeter cocktail, feel free to add a splash of simple syrup or a touch of elderflower liqueur for extra depth and sweetness.
-
Citrus Alternatives: While lemon juice is ideal, you can substitute with fresh lime juice for a different but equally delightful flavor profile.
How to Serve the Allen Cocktail
-
Chill Your Glass: For an extra touch of elegance, chill your cocktail glass in the freezer for about 15 minutes before serving.
-
Garnish with Style: After pouring your cocktail, place the maraschino cherry on top, and consider adding a twist of lemon peel for an aromatic finish.
-
Pairing Suggestions: The Allen Cocktail pairs wonderfully with light appetizers such as shrimp cocktail, smoked salmon, or citrus salads. It also complements desserts like lemon tart or berry sorbet.
